About Cimpress
Cimpress N.V. (Nasdaq: CMPR) is the world leader in mass customization. For 20 years, the company has focused on developing software and manufacturing capabilities that transform traditional markets in order to make customized products accessible and affordable to everyone. Cimpress’ portfolio of brands includes Vistaprint, Albelli, Drukwerkdeal, Pixartprinting and others.
Summary
The Software Engineer will be a member of the team responsible for identifying and executing opportunities for growth at Vistaprint. Through an agile, customer focused, experiment-and-learn methodology the team will target new opportunities to serve small businesses. The dedicated team of technology, design, and product leaders will manage both the strategy and execution of the innovation process—including the end-to-end success of effective ideation, research validation, product development, and proof of market viability.
Responsibilities
Your role will involve You’ll join the team in its earliest stages of formation and will have the unique opportunity to help shape the future. Here’s the flavor of work that we know you’ll be doing on a regular basis: * Participating in the ideation process to identify solutions to customer challenges * Working with product designers and engineers to rapidly prototype next generation products / web applications * Developing software iteratively and deliver working code from scratch, front-to-back. * Practicing test driven development using unit tests and integration tests * Reviewing application with stakeholders each iteration
Ideal Candidate
We’re looking for a variety of skillsets to bring into the team to complement each other. The roles will involve rapid prototyping, open source experience, and a mix of front and backend experience. All candidates should have a diverse technical background, entrepreneurial spirit, and a passion for innovation. Basic requirements: * BS/MS in Computer Science or equivalent * 5-10 years of experience with Object-oriented programming * Strong knowledge of design patterns and good software engineering principles * Practical application experience with agile/lean software development concepts and methodologies * Collaboration skills to effectively work with business partners and other technologists * Proven ability to deliver results in a fast-paced, cross-functional environment * Bonus skills: Experience developing consumer web applications, iOS and Android app development
